The primary threat postured by below ground termites stems from their covert habits. They reside in extensive underground colonies, moving through tunnels below the soil and building mud tubes that shield them from dry air and light. This allows them to infiltrate a building's structure without the occupants noticing. Lots of house owners wrongly assume that homes built on concrete pieces or with brick veneer are immediately secured from problems. In truth, these tenacious bugs can slip through small cracks in masonry, openings around subfloor pipes, or the growth joints of modern concrete footings. By the time a property owner observes warning signs such as bouncy floorboards, hollow‑sounding baseboards, or doors that suddenly stick in their frames significant wood decay has often currently happened.

An official assessment differs significantly from a homeowner's casual stroll around the properties. A qualified technician brings specialized training and advanced tools to reveal early pest activity hid within wall cavities and structural spaces. In a detailed Termite Inspection in Queanbeyan, specialists look for faint indications that a lot of observers miss out on. They use exact moisture meters to pinpoint isolated moist spots, given that termites grow in high‑humidity environments and will here actively move moisture into the lumber they occupy. In addition, modern thermal‑imaging electronic cameras allow inspectors to identify temperature level irregularities within walls, revealing the heat given off by sizable groups of active bugs without needing to disrupt the plasterboard.

The inspection procedure covers every accessible location of the property, starting from the boundary and moving deep into the building structure. Externally, technicians evaluate fence lines, garden maintaining walls, and old tree stumps, which often function as nesting websites or launching pads for infestations. They then examine the external walls and weep holes for any proof of mud tracking. Inside the home, the focus shifts to high danger zones such as subfloors and roofing system spaces. The subfloor is particularly susceptible due to its dark, badly aerated environment, while the roofing void includes the crucial lumber trusses that support the entire ceiling framework. Guaranteeing these zones are examined yearly permits homeowner to catch foraging parties before they can compromise the main structural woods.
